“The Chicago Fed National Activity Index (CFNAI) edged down to -0.29 in February from -0.25 in January,” the Federal Reserve Bank of Chicago said on Monday.
Key takeaways from the press release
- The CFNAI Diffusion Index, which is also a three-month moving average, decreased to -0.05 in February from +0.12 in January.
- The contribution from production-related indicators to the CFNAI moved up to -0.16 in February from -0.29 in January.
- Employment-related indicators contributed -0.10 to the CFNAI in February, down from +0.07 in January.
